What is Accounting?

Accounting or accountancy basically deals with the management of money. It is related to all the operations related to evaluation, measurement, assessment, transaction, and records of all the financial information and data of an entity.

The Major Types of Accounting

Accounting has its various types and kinds. But, it is quite difficult to know and learn about all those types. Therefore, we have explained a few essential ones below. These are the ones that the students mostly deal with and get as a part of their assignments. You can learn about the same from the content below.

Financial Accounting: 

It is the method of generating fiscal information and data for external usage. It is mostly available in the form of financial statements. These fiscal statements contemplate the current and past performance of a company or organization on the basis of specific accounting standards. The accounting standards that the accountants mostly follow in the process of making financial statements are IFRS (International Financial Reporting Standards), conventions of accounting, and other rules and regulations.

Management Accounting: 

The professionals who work in this profession curate the essential data and information for an organization’s internal management. It is an in detail version of the information that is produced for external usage. The detailed information helps in having powerful control over the organization. Apart from this it also assists in fulfilling the strategic objectives of an entity or organization. The information may be in the form of forecasts or budgets that enables effective future planning of the organization.

Governmental Accounting:

The other name for it is public accounting; it is the type of accounting method that is made use of in the public sectors and undertakings. The requirement for a separate accounting system in the public sector has evolved due to the distinct objectives of private institutions and the state. Public accounting ensures that the performance and the financial state of the public institutions are within the constraints of the budget.

Tax Accounting:

This sector of accounting deals with the issues and matters related to tax. Its supervision is done by the rules and regulations of the tax law jurisdiction. The rules under tax are slightly different from the rules under GAAP. Therefore, the tax accountants regulate the fiscal statements that are create using the financial accounting principles with the rules and regulations provided by the tax law. It helps in accounting for the differences between the rules of these two. This collected data becomes useful for the tax professionals as it helps in the planning of tax purposes and in estimating the liabilities of tax.

Forensic Accounting:

These experts are call to be the detectives of the world of accounting. They make use of auditing, accounting, and other expertise of investigation for solving litigation cases, frauds in the accounting world, and other disputes which are quite common nowadays. They are professional eyewitnesses in the court of law in incidents that include financial litigations or frauds.

Project Accounting:

The accounting systems are used for maintaining a record of all the fiscal progress of a project with the help of persistent fiscal reports. Project accounting is an essential component of project management. It is basically a specialized department of management accounting. This branch of accounting, i.e., cost accounting, can be a source of competitive benefits for the enterprises and businesses that are project-oriented, like construction firms.

Social Accounting:

Also known as CSR sustainability and reporting accounting relates to the method of reporting the consequences of a business undertaking on the social and ecological environment. Social Accounting is fundamentally a form of an environmental report that accompanies the yearly reports of a company. This accounting type is currently in the early stages of its development and is a response to the increasing environmental consciousness amongst the people.
